Top 10 Tips for Choosing the Best Online Casino in 2025
- Check the license first. Prefer reputable regulators and avoid unlicensed sites.
- Read the bonus terms. Look for fair wagering (≤35x bonus-only), game contribution, max bet, and time limits.
- Verify payment methods & speed. Check deposit/withdrawal options, fees, and average payout times.
- Confirm game selection. Ensure your preferred studios and game types (slots, live dealer, jackpots) are available.
- Test support. 24/7 live chat/email with quick, helpful responses is a big plus.
- Mobile experience matters. The site should be fast and easy to use on your phone.
- Look for transparency. Clear T&Cs, visible RTP info, and responsible gambling tools.
- Check player reputation. Review sites and forums can reveal payout or support issues.
- Start small. Make a small deposit/withdrawal to test the process before going bigger.
- Set limits. Use deposit, loss, and time limits — and stick to them.
Bonus Terms to Read Carefully
- Wagering multiplier and whether it’s bonus-only or bonus+deposit
- Game contribution (slots vs. table/live games)
- Max bet while wagering and max cashout rules
- Eligible games and country restrictions
- Bonus expiry (e.g., 7–30 days)

FAQ – Choosing an Online Casino in 2025
What is the #1 thing to check before joining a casino?
The license. Reputable regulation drastically reduces risk.
What is a fair wagering requirement?
Aim for ≤35x bonus-only. Confirm contribution, max bet, and expiry.
How can I test payout speed safely?
Start with a small deposit and small withdrawal to gauge processing.
Do live dealer games count to wagering?
Often at 0–10% contribution. Always read the bonus table.
What responsible gambling tools matter most?
Deposit/loss/time limits, cool-off, self-exclusion, and help links.
